| invalid | (n) someone who is incapacitated by a chronic illness or injury, Syn. shut-in |
| invalid | (v) force to retire, remove from active duty, as of firemen |
| invalid | (adj) having no cogency or legal force, Ant. valid, Example: invalid reasoning; an invalid driver's license |
| invalid | (adj) no longer valid, Example: the license is invalid |
| invalidate | (v) declare invalid, Syn. nullify, annul, void, avoid, quash, Ant. validate, Example: The contract was annulled; void a plea |
| invalidate | (v) show to be invalid, Syn. nullify, Ant. validate |
| invalidate | (v) take away the legal force of or render ineffective, Syn. vitiate, void, Ant. validate, Example: invalidate a contract |
| invalidator | (n) an official who can invalidate or nullify, Syn. voider, nullifier, Example: my bank check was voided and I wanted to know who the invalidator was |
| invalidism | (n) chronic ill health |
| invalidity | (n) illogicality as a consequence of having a conclusion that does not follow from the premisses, Syn. invalidness |
